Appeal from a judgment of the Ontario County Court (Craig J. Doran, J.), rendered July 27, 2015. The judgment convicted defendant, upon his plea of guilty, of course of sexual conduct against a child in the first degree.

It is hereby ORDERED that the judgment so appealed from is unanimously affirmed.
